Tire and BS on the Bogarts?
The backspace is custom from Steve at SJM manufacturing. It comes out to like a 7.4" backspace IIRC.... The wheels are 15x9.8 or so..... He says he doesn't do a true 10" wide bogart cause they don't fit right.....
If you call Steve at SJM he will get you hooked up right.. He did spacers for my wheels so i could run drag brakes in back or stock brakes and not have to remachine my wheels...
